According to the latest report by IMARC Group, titled " European Cross-Laminated Timber Market: European Industry Trends, Share, Size, Growth, Opportunity and Forecast 2023-2028," the European cross-laminated timber market size reached 1.6 Million Cubic Meter in 2022. Cross-laminated timber (CLT) is an engineered wood product consisting of layers of wood panels oriented at right angles to one another and glued together to form structural panels. It is a strong and solid structure made from softwood species, such as spruce, pine, and fir. It is used as an alternative to form the walls, roofs, floors, ceilings of a building, and multistorey taller wood construction. At present, key market players operating in Europe are introducing CLT panels with concrete to form timber concrete composite (TCC) to minimize noise transfer and vibrations.
European Cross-Laminated Timber Market Trends:
High standards of living and increasing renovation activities represent one of the primary factors catalyzing the demand for CLT in Europe. In addition, the growing inclination of consumers towards aesthetically appealing sustainable materials in the construction of buildings and infrastructure is contributing to the market growth. Moreover, the escalating demand for eco-friendly construction materials due to increasing consumer awareness about the impact caused to the environment due to the manufacturing of cement and bricks is bolstering the market growth. Apart from this, the increasing adoption of timber due to better thermal and acoustic insulation as compared to conventional construction materials, such as glass and plastic is creating a positive market outlook. Other factors, such as the rising awareness about the benefits of CLT and improvement in the logistics are stimulating the growth of the market in Europe. On account of the aforementioned factors, the market is anticipated to reach a value of 2.9 Million Cubic Meter by 2028, exhibiting a CAGR of 11.15% during 2023-2028.
Market Summary:??????
- Based on the application, the market has been classified into residential, educational institutes, government/public buildings, and commercial spaces. At present, the residential sector holds the largest market share.
- On the basis of the product, the market has been segmented into custom CLT and blank CLT. Custom CLT currently accounts for the biggest market share.
- Based on the element type, the market has been classified into wall panels, flooring panels, roofing slabs, and others. Presently, wall panels exhibits a clear dominance in the market.
- On the basis of the raw material type, the market has been classified into spruce, pine, fir, and others. At present, spruce dominatged the European CLT market.
- Based on the bonding method, the market has been classified into adhesive bonded and mechanically fastened. Presently, Adhesive bonded holds the leading position in the market.
- On the basis of the panel layers, the market has been classified into 3-Ply, 5-Ply, 7-Ply, and others.
- Based on the adhesive type, the market has been classified into PUR (Polyurethane), PRF (Phenol Resorcinol Formaldehyde), and MUF (Melamine-Urea-Formaldehyde). The PUR accounts for the majority of the total market share.
- On the basis of the press type, the market has been classified into hydraulic press, vacuum press, pneumatic press, and others. The hydraulic press currently holds the biggest market share.
- Based on the application type, the market has been classified into structural applications and non-structural applications. At present, structural applications accounts for the majority of the total market share.
- Based on the major countries, the market has been divided into Austria, Germany, Italy, Switzerland, Czech Republic, Spain, Norway, Sweden, United Kingdom, and others. Amongst these, Austria enjoys the leading position in the market.
- The competitive landscape of the market has been studied in the report with the detailed profiles of the key players operating in the market.?Some of the key players include Stora Enso Oyj, KLH Massivholz GmbH, Binderholz GmbH, Mayr Melnhof Karton AG, HASSLACHER Holding GmbH.
